Current responsibility

Gary is a principal and consulting actuary with the Milwaukee office of Milliman. He joined the firm in 1983, after four years at a major insurance company.

 

Experience

Gary’s area of expertise is property and casualty insurance, particularly ratemaking, loss reserve analysis, and actuarial appraisals for mergers and acquisitions. Gary has extensive experience in commercial insurance. He has developed individual risk and association-type dividend plans and premium rates for large accounts. He has evaluated loss reserve requirements for insurance and reinsurance companies, pools and self-insurance trusts, and self-insured entities in both the public and private sectors.
